1712 Massachusetts Ave.
Cambridge, MA
Welcome to Changsho

It's with great pleasure that we invite you to explore the refreshing and exquisite flavors of regional Chinese dishes here at the CHANGSHO since 1993. We are dedicated to ushering you into the finest dining experience and our hope is to share our passion, appreciation, and respect for our craft with you.

CHANGSHO translates to “often” and “familiar". In Chinese, there is a saying “chang lai chang sho” which means “the more you come, the more familiar you will be." Our hope is that we will see you often and you will become like family.
go to top